feat(ci): implement semver release channels
- Rename dev-release.yml → alpha-release.yml
- Alpha builds: v0.0.4-alpha.{run_number} (prerelease)
- Add pr-build.yml for draft releases
- PR builds: v0.0.4-pr.{num}.bid.{id} (draft, not published)
- Add attestation permissions for SLSA compliance
- No more deleting/recreating dev tag
Versioning strategy:
- Draft: +pr.{NUM}.bid.{ID} (testable, not published)
- Alpha: -alpha.{N} (canary channel)
- Beta: -beta (quality scored)
- RC: -rc.{N} (release candidate)
- Stable: no suffix
